WORLD'S LEADING DAIRIES.

UNITED STATES TOR BUTTER.

RUSSIA FOR CHEESE

As a number of readers have expressed surprise at the figures published in these columns a few weeks back concerning the dairy production of New Zealand m comparison with that of other countries, fuller details are given in the following tables The statistics quoted have been obtained from the Dominion Bureau of Dairy Statistics, Canada:—

With the exception of Argentina, Czechoslovakia, Finland and Sweden, the figures given represent total production In the four countries named only the production of creameries and factories is shown. , .'.«__* It will be seen from the foregoing that despite New Zealand's prominent position as a supplier of butter and cheese to Great Britain, her percentage of the world's total production is relatively small. ... , i_ ■> • The United States, it-will be noted, is the chief producer of butter, with Russia first in cheese. New Zealand has probably improved, her position relatively since these statistics were compiled, but the general position is vastly different to what has been commonly believed to exist.
